The Ripple Effect of Insurance Reforms on Commercial Operations
Home insurance coverage reforms are not just about properties. When insurance companies change plans, boost costs, or withdraw from certain markets, the results encompass business real estate, service procedures, and the overall economic landscape. Firms that possess building, lease office space, or count on property administration companies have to stay informed regarding moving insurance plan and their possible impact on costs.
Companies that count on vendor networks and circulation networks might additionally experience disturbances. Greater insurance policy costs can bring about increased operating costs, which are frequently passed down the supply chain. When commercial property owners deal with rising insurance expenses, tenants may see rental rises, influencing local business and business owners the most.

Climbing Costs and the Burden on Business Owners
One of one of the most instant issues originating from California's home insurance coverage reforms is the increase in prices. As insurance companies get used to new threat designs, costs for residential property insurance have actually soared. While house owners are directly affected, organizations that have business spaces or depend upon household markets are likewise really feeling the stress.
Higher residential property insurance premiums can cause increased expenses for company owner that manage or lease buildings. In industries such as friendliness, property, and retail, these costs can considerably impact productivity. Companies must think about reassessing their budget plan appropriations to make up these increases while maintaining financial stability.
In some cases, companies may need to explore alternative coverage options. This can imply working with specialty insurance providers, self-insuring specific risks, or forming strategic partnerships with other companies to work out better rates. No matter the strategy, it's crucial for firms to stay informed and look for expert support when making insurance-related decisions.

Strategies for Businesses to Navigate Insurance Challenges
Adapting to California's insurance reforms requires a proactive approach. Here are some key strategies for businesses looking to manage the influence properly:
- Review and Update Insurance Policies: Businesses need to regularly reassess their existing insurance coverage to guarantee it lines up with new laws and potential threats.
- Strengthen Risk Management Practices: Investing in calamity preparedness, safety protocols, and facilities renovations can help in reducing insurance policy expenses in time.
- Leverage Industry Networks: Engaging with organizations that use chamber of commerce membership can supply organizations with valuable resources, campaigning for support, and team insurance alternatives.
- Explore Alternative Coverage Solutions: Self-insurance swimming pools, slaves, and specialized plans might provide even more cost-effective defense for organizations dealing with high premiums.
- Keep Informed on Legislative Updates: Monitoring state and government regulatory modifications can help organizations prepare for future shifts and change their approaches accordingly.
